What does it mean is a Registered Agent?

A registered representative is an organization or business selected to accept legal documents and official correspondence on behalf of a a company or LLC. This comprises important documents such as lawsuits, subpoenas, and state filings. Employing a registered agent guarantees that a company can be consistently contacted by state authorities and various organizations, which is a key aspect of regulatory adherence.

Why Someone Needs a Registered Agent in Washington

Establishing a business in Washington necessitates having a registered agent. This appointed individual or entity acts as your official point of contact for legal documents, that may include service of process, government notifications, and compliance documents. Not only does this assist to ensure that you get crucial communications in a timely manner, but it also gives you to keep a level of privacy by hiding your personal address off public records.

Moreover, having a registered agent in Washington is important for maintaining compliance with state laws. Washington state requires all businesses, like LLCs and corporations, to appoint a registered agent to accept annual reports, tax notices, and other necessary correspondence. Failure to have a registered agent can lead to penalties, fines, and even the dissolution of your business, making it essential to comprehend and meet this requirement.

Cost and Expenses of WA Registered Agents

When assessing the price of agent services in Washington, businesses will find a variety of cost options depending on the services offered. Most registered agent providers in WA charge an annual cost that usually falls between $100 and $300. This charge covers the essential service of collecting legal documents and official correspondence on behalf of your business, ensuring you stay compliant with state regulations.

In addition to the initial fee, there may be extra costs for additional services. For instance, many Washington registered agents offer mail forwarding, compliance filing services, and even help with yearly report filing, which may incur additional fees. It is essential to evaluate these additional services thoroughly, as they can enhance your compliance management but also increase your total spending significantly.

Altering Your Registered Agent in Washington

Changing your official representative in the State of Washington is a clear-cut process but necessitates careful attention to metrics to ensure conformity with state requirements. The primary step is to select a new registered representative who satisfies the requirements of Washington qualifications, which comprise the necessity of being a resident of the state or a business entity authorized to carry out operations in Washington. Once you have chosen your substituted agent, you will need to finalize the necessary form to formally alert the state of the modification.

Once completing the required form, you must file it to the Secretary of State of Washington alongside any required fees. It is essential to confirm that the data provided on the form, such as the name and address of the updated representative, is truthful to avoid any administrative delays.
